AFV'S and figures for the Vietnam era
Posted: Thursday, April 03, 2008 - 05:42 PM UTC
Just curious but I really like modeling the Nam era but it seems hard to get 1/35 scale figures especialy Vietnamese and some afv's. Are these products slowly fading away or is just me. Does any one know of any companies they maybe producing future items for this era. Some of DML'S sets like NVA Sappers are getting rare. Verlinden and Legend still have a few but not many. Just thought I would ask and see what some of you thought so comment if you like.

Like you I am into modelling the Vietnam war and must agree that it does seem to have become unpopular in the main stream of modelling. DML seem to have given up on it almost completely as well as Verlinden.
The exceptions to this I think are Academy who have brought out various Huey kits in the recent past, Real models who although expensive have some great Gun Truck conversions. Hobby Fan has quite a few resin figures and other Vietnam era stuff. AFV did release the Centurion not that long ago?
As far as upcoming releases the only one I can think of from a plastic kit point of view is the V100 armoured car from Hobby Boss but I'm not sure when its due?
There is a lot of AFV's and vehicles I'd like to see released but I would really be happy if I could still get kits that have been released in the not too distant past but are now discontinued other than the odd one on ebay! Are you listening Dragon
